Résumé du poste

Job Summary In accordance with the Mission, Vision and Values, and strategic directions of Provincial Health Services Authority patient safety is a priority and a responsibility shared by everyone at PHSA, and as such, the requirement to continuously improve quality and safety is inherent in all aspects of this position. Under the direction of the Medical Director, or designate, and the supervision of the Administrative Manager, Pediatric Specialty Medicine, or designate, the position provides clerical support to the Renal Clinic by performing such duties as: scheduling clinic appointments; typing, transcribing, sorting and distributing related documents; inputting, sorting, retrieving data into/from database; obtaining patient information utilizing software applications according to established policies, standards, and procedures. Duties/Accountabilities Maintains related database information such as patient statistics, research, and related projects by inputting, retrieving, sorting, and performing backup of database information. Accesses and extracts monthly reports of statistical data and other requested data from the computer system as required. Books, schedules, and confirms outpatient appointments. Adds, deletes, and changes appointments as required. Pre-registers patients and requests patient charts from Health Records. Control data completion and integrity by searching out missing items. Reception duties including receiving and directing patients, answering, screening and redirecting phone calls, taking messages for doctors and nurses, including calls from pharmacies for refill prescriptions and verification. Creates, prints, and distributes appointment lists, appointment letters, and clinic schedules. Transcribes and types a variety of materials such as correspondence, histories, consults, and physician reports. Collects and submits billing information to billing manager. Communicates with BC Transplant and Provincial Renal Agency Data Management staff as needed. Performs other related duties as assigned. Qualifications Education, Training and Experience Grade 12 and two year’s recent related experience or an equivalent combination of education, training, and experience. Skills And Abilities Ability to keyboard at 45 wpm. Knowledge of medical terminology. Ability to communicate effectively both verbally and written. Ability to organize work. Ability to operate related equipment. Physical ability to carry out the duties of the position.
